📚 Historical Context
In the historical context, 1 Chronicles 15 is part of the account of King David's efforts to bring the Ark of the Covenant to Jerusalem after a previous attempt failed due to improper handling. The Levites, as the tribe dedicated to religious duties, were organized into specific roles for the procession, emphasizing the importance of order and obedience to God's instructions in worship. Chenaniah, a skilled Levite, was appointed to lead and instruct in music, highlighting how musical expertise played a vital role in ancient Israelite ceremonies.
